Abstract
本实用新型公开了一种化学容器清洗装置,解决了现有技术中化学容器人工手动安全系数低的问题。本实用新型包括底座,底座上设有转盘和支撑柱,转盘上设有用于夹持容器的夹持机构,支撑柱位于转盘的一侧,且支撑柱上设有支撑臂,支撑臂上设有刷座,刷座上可拆卸设有管刷,管刷上连接有注水软管,管刷位于转盘的上方。本实用新型通过电机带动转盘转动,带动容器转动,管刷对容器的内、外壁进行同时清刷,快速完成对容器的整体清刷,避免人手直接接触清洗,提高化学容器清洗的安全系数和清洗效率。
The utility model discloses a chemical container cleaning device, which solves the problem of low manual safety factor of chemical containers in the prior art. The utility model comprises a base, a turntable and a support column are arranged on the base, a clamping mechanism for clamping a container is arranged on the turntable, the support column is located on one side of the turntable, and a support arm is arranged on the support column, and the support arm is provided with The brush seat is detachably provided with a tube brush, the tube brush is connected with a water injection hose, and the tube brush is located above the turntable. The utility model drives the turntable to rotate through the motor, drives the container to rotate, the tube brush cleans the inner and outer walls of the container at the same time, quickly completes the overall cleaning of the container, avoids direct contact and cleaning with human hands, and improves the safety factor of chemical container cleaning and cleaning. efficiency.

背景技术Background technique
在化学实验室内,很多实验用容器是反复使用的(如梨形瓶、圆底烧瓶、烧杯、量筒等),在使用完毕后,需要人工手动进行清洁,实验用的液体多为酸碱,现有的清洁工具主要是抹布或清洁刷,人工清洗时,人们的手指会接触到化学容器内的溶液,不小心就会被容器内的残留液体伤到,因此,需要设计一种能对化学容器进行快速安全清洗的装置,来避免人手直接接触清洗。In the chemical laboratory, many experimental containers are used repeatedly (such as pear-shaped flasks, round-bottomed flasks, beakers, measuring cylinders, etc.). After use, manual cleaning is required. The liquids used in experiments are mostly acid and alkali. The existing cleaning tools are mainly rags or cleaning brushes. During manual cleaning, people's fingers will come into contact with the solution in the chemical container, and they will be injured by the residual liquid in the container if they are not careful. A device for quick and safe cleaning of containers to avoid direct contact with hands for cleaning.
实用新型内容Utility model content
针对上述背景技术中的不足,本实用新型提出一种化学容器清洗装置,解决了现有技术中化学容器人工手动安全系数低的问题。In view of the above-mentioned deficiencies in the background technology, the present invention proposes a chemical container cleaning device, which solves the problem of low manual safety factor for chemical containers in the prior art.
本实用新型的技术方案是这样实现的:一种化学容器清洗装置,包括底座,底座上设有转盘和支撑柱,转盘上设有用于夹持容器的夹持机构,支撑柱位于转盘的一侧,且支撑柱上设有支撑臂,支撑臂上设有刷座,刷座上可拆卸设有管刷,管刷上连接有注水软管,管刷位于转盘的上方。The technical scheme of the present utility model is realized as follows: a chemical container cleaning device includes a base, a turntable and a support column are arranged on the base, a clamping mechanism for clamping the container is arranged on the turntable, and the support column is located on one side of the turntable , and the support column is provided with a support arm, the support arm is provided with a brush seat, the brush seat is detachably provided with a tube brush, the tube brush is connected with a water injection hose, and the tube brush is located above the turntable.
所述夹持机构包括固定在转盘上的支撑座,支撑座内设有定位槽,定位槽底部的中心处设有锥形槽,支撑座的侧壁上设有水平设置的螺纹孔,螺纹孔内螺纹连接有螺杆,螺杆位于定位槽内的一端设有顶紧块、另一端设有手柄。The clamping mechanism includes a support seat fixed on the turntable, the support seat is provided with a positioning groove, the center of the bottom of the positioning groove is provided with a conical groove, the side wall of the support seat is provided with a horizontally arranged threaded hole, and the threaded hole is provided. The inner thread is connected with a screw rod, one end of the screw rod located in the positioning groove is provided with a clamping block, and the other end is provided with a handle.
所述转盘的底部固定设有转轴,转轴通过轴承转动连接在底座上,转轴的下端通过齿轮副与固定在底座上的小电机相连接。The bottom of the turntable is fixed with a rotating shaft, the rotating shaft is rotatably connected to the base through a bearing, and the lower end of the rotating shaft is connected to a small motor fixed on the base through a gear pair.
所述支撑臂通过轴套连接在支撑柱上,轴套套设在支撑柱上且通过螺栓固定在支撑柱上。The support arm is connected to the support column through a shaft sleeve, and the shaft sleeve is sleeved on the support column and fixed on the support column by bolts.
所述管刷包括两通接头和支撑硬管,支撑硬管连接在两通接头的出水端,两通接头的进水端与注水软管相连接;支撑硬管的下部设有出水口,支撑硬管的外壁上设有清洗刷。The tube brush includes a two-way joint and a supporting hard pipe, the supporting hard pipe is connected to the water outlet end of the two-way joint, and the water inlet end of the two-way joint is connected with the water injection hose; the lower part of the supporting hard pipe is provided with a water outlet, which supports the A cleaning brush is provided on the outer wall of the hard pipe.
所述支撑硬管的上部设有侧杆,侧杆上铰接有外壁刷,外壁刷通过弹簧与支撑硬管相连接。The upper part of the supporting hard pipe is provided with a side rod, the side rod is hinged with an outer wall brush, and the outer wall brush is connected with the supporting hard pipe through a spring.
所述两通接头的上部固定设有螺纹座,刷座上设有水平设置的丝杆,螺纹座与丝杆螺纹配合,丝杆的外端部设有小手柄。The upper part of the two-way joint is fixedly provided with a threaded seat, the brush seat is provided with a horizontally arranged screw rod, the screw seat is threadedly matched with the screw rod, and the outer end of the screw rod is provided with a small handle.
本实用新型通过电机带动转盘转动,带动容器转动,管刷对容器的内、外壁进行同时清刷,快速完成对容器的整体清刷,避免人手直接接触清洗,提高化学容器清洗的安全系数和清洗效率。本实用新型通过夹持机构对化学容器进行稳固夹持,保证化学容器在清洗过程中的稳定性,确保清洗过程平稳进行,对化学容器起到保护作用。本实用新型结构紧凑,设计巧妙,实现对不同化学容器的快速自动清洗,方便实用,安全系数高,具有较高的推广价值。The utility model drives the turntable to rotate through the motor, drives the container to rotate, the tube brush cleans the inner and outer walls of the container at the same time, quickly completes the overall cleaning of the container, avoids direct contact and cleaning with human hands, and improves the safety factor of chemical container cleaning and cleaning. efficiency. The utility model firmly clamps the chemical container through the clamping mechanism, ensures the stability of the chemical container during the cleaning process, ensures the smooth progress of the cleaning process, and protects the chemical container. The utility model has the advantages of compact structure and ingenious design, realizes rapid and automatic cleaning of different chemical containers, is convenient and practical, has a high safety factor, and has high popularization value.

如图1所示,实施例1,一种化学容器清洗装置,包括底座1,底座1的底部可设置有支腿,为便于移动支腿上也可设置有滚轮。底座1上设有转盘2和支撑柱4,转盘2上设有用于夹持容器的夹持机构3,转盘用于承载化学容器,夹持机构用于将化学容器稳固在转盘上,支撑柱4位于转盘2的一侧,且支撑柱4上设有支撑臂5,支撑臂与支撑柱垂直设置,支撑臂在支撑柱上的高度可调。支撑臂5上设有刷座6,刷座6上可拆卸设有管刷7,管刷竖直设置在刷座上,管刷7上连接有注水软管8,注水软管与外部水管相连接,用于向管刷和化学容器内注入水或清洗液,便于快速清刷。管刷7位于转盘2的上方,使用时,将待清洗的化学容器放置在转盘上,并通过夹持机构对化学容器进行夹持固定,然后管刷伸进容器内,转动转盘,转盘带动容器转动,容器相对管刷转动,根据需要通过注水软管向管刷和化学容器内注入水或清洗液,实现对容器的自动快速清刷,避免人手直接接触清洗。As shown in FIG. 1 ,
进一步,所述转盘2的底部固定设有转轴201,转轴201通过轴承202转动连接在底座1上,即底座上设有安装孔,转轴插进安装孔内,并通过轴承稳定连接在安装孔内,转轴201的下端通过齿轮副与固定在底座1上的小电机203相连接。小电机固定在底座的下部,小电机的输出轴向设有主动齿轮,转轴的下部设有从动齿轮,小电机转动,通过主动齿轮、从动齿轮带动转轴转动,进而实现转盘的转动。Further, the bottom of the
进一步,所述夹持机构3包括固定在转盘2上的支撑座301,支撑座301内设有定位槽302,使用时化学容器放置在定位槽中。定位槽302底部的中心处设有锥形槽303,锥形槽用于稳定梨形瓶的锥形底,使梨形瓶稳定放置在定位槽中。支撑座301的侧壁上设有三个等角度水平设置的螺纹孔,螺纹孔内螺纹连接有螺杆304,螺杆304位于定位槽302内的一端设有顶紧块305、另一端设有手柄306,压紧块与容器接触的一侧可设置有橡胶垫。正向转动手柄,顶紧块向着定位槽内的容器运动,用于顶紧容器外壁;反向转动手柄,顶紧块向着远离定位槽内的容器运动,松开容器。Further, the
如图2所示,实施例2,一种化学容器清洗装置,所述支撑臂5通过轴套9连接在支撑柱4上,轴套与支撑臂固定连接,轴套9套设在支撑柱4上且通过螺栓固定在支撑柱4上,即支撑柱上设有多个成列设置的定位孔,轴套上的螺栓通过与不同定位孔配合,实现支撑臂高度的调节。所述管刷7包括两通接头701和支撑硬管702,支撑硬管702连接在两通接头701的出水端,两通接头701的进水端与注水软管8相连接,注水软管通过两通接头向支撑硬管内注水或清洗液;支撑硬管702的下部设有出水口703,清水或清洗液经出水口喷射到容器内壁上,支撑硬管702的外壁上设有清洗刷704,清洗刷可通过抱箍均布在支撑硬管的外壁上,实现对化学容器内壁的清刷。As shown in FIG. 2 , in Example 2, a chemical container cleaning device, the
进一步,所述支撑硬管702的上部固定设有侧杆705,侧杆705上铰接有外壁刷706,外壁刷706通过弹簧707与支撑硬管702相连接,用于加紧化学容器侧壁,对侧壁的外面进行刷,外壁刷可绕铰接点转动,便于与侧壁接触,使用时将化学容器的侧壁放置在外壁刷706和清洗刷704之间,转动转盘,带动容器转动,清洗刷704对内壁进行清刷,外壁刷706对外壁进行清刷,快速完成对容器的整体清刷。根据化学容器的形状可选择相适应的清洗刷和外壁刷。Further, a
进一步,所述两通接头701的上部固定设有螺纹座708,刷座6上设有水平设置的丝杆709,丝杆通过轴承转动设置在螺纹座的导向槽中,螺纹座708位于导向槽内且与丝杆709螺纹配合,丝杆709的外端部设有小手柄710。转动小手柄,丝杆转动,带动螺纹座在导向槽内前后运动,用于调节管刷的位置,使管刷上的清洗刷能有效接触到化学容器的内壁,便于快速有效清刷。Further, a
